Worcestershire sauce does contribute sodium when added to a dish or used as a dipping sauce. It has 69 mg of sodium per teaspoon. The Dietary Guidelines for Americans recommend you limit your sodium intake to 2,300 milligrams or less a day. If your dish can handle the addition of sugar, mix 2 parts soy sauce with 1 part brown sugar to bring a bit more sweetness to the umami flavor. 17.The answer is, Worcestershire sauce does not go bad if it is stored properly. The acidic nature of the sauce acts as a preservative, and as a result, you can expect it to be good for years after you open it. Refrigerate and shake before using.Here’s a major difference. Worcestershire sauce made from distilled white vinegar generally is gluten-free. However, Worcestershire sauce that uses vinegar derived from barley (wheat) isn’t. So it’s not black and white.
